I don't think it's the FW, nothing wrong with 1.7.9. If you had this issue for 3 months and 1.7.9 hasn't been out that long, don't think it's the FW causing the problem. Since your in a CE mode area if your flying in a high interference area 200m sounds about right. There only rated at 500m in ideal condition.

I think that the higher I go the more WIFI signals the drone is hearing.  I live in a heavily wooded 50 year old housing development in Raleigh NC USA.  I know the drone complains about interference when it is near a house with WIFI even if the remote controller is no where near the WIFI.  I fly the drone from the street and drop it into my back yard near the house and then it complains.  I turned off all of the WIFI in the house and that stopped.  Now I went into my back yard and started the drone there.  No problem until I got to a few hundred feet.  Now it complains about interference again.  I think the problem is that it is now far enough over the trees that it is line of site with many houses again.  So far all of my flying has been in my housing development where everybody has a Cablemodem which by default has two built in WIFI stations, 2.5 and 5.6Ghz.  Several of my neighbors use WIFI only to go from TV, DVD player, cellphone and computers to the cablemodem.  Everything is set to max power by default.

It's worse than that, almost all unregulated and non-licenced radio devices these days use the same frequencies our aircraft are on, everything from garage door remotes to baby monitors and cordless phones. This is why the P3 Standard is hopeless in urban situations.
